Technicians of Tooth Movement
Comprehending exactly how teeth relocate throughout orthodontic therapy is crucial for both orthodontists and clients to comprehend the technicians of tooth motion. When pressure is put on a tooth, it initiates a process referred to as bone renovation. This process involves the break down and rebuilding of bone tissue to enable the tooth to relocate right into its proper placement. The pressure exerted by dental braces or aligners creates a waterfall of events within the gum ligament, leading to the repositioning of the tooth.
Tooth motion occurs in reaction to the force applied and the body's all-natural feedback to that force. As the tooth actions, bone is resorbed on one side and deposited on the other. This constant cycle of bone makeover allows the tooth to move gradually over time. Orthodontists carefully intend the direction and amount of pressure required to attain the preferred movement, taking into account factors such as tooth origin size and bone density.
Technologies in Modern Orthodontics
To explore the improvements in orthodontic treatment, let's delve into the ingenious innovations utilized in contemporary orthodontics. Recently, the field of orthodontics has seen exceptional technological advancements that have changed the way teeth are aligned and straightened. One of the most significant developments is the introduction of clear aligner systems like Invisalign. These customized aligners are almost undetectable and provide a more discreet option to traditional dental braces.
Additionally, innovations in 3D imaging technology have allowed orthodontists to develop specific treatment strategies customized per person's distinct dental structure. Cone beam computed tomography (CBCT) scans give comprehensive 3D images of the teeth, origins, and jaw, permitting more exact diagnosis and treatment.
One more remarkable innovation in modern orthodontics is the use of increased orthodontics techniques. These approaches, such as AcceleDent and Propel, help accelerate the tooth movement process, minimizing treatment time considerably.
